what is the CEA?
CEA is only one of many cancer markers that are used as part
of a total diagnostic evaluation and prognosis.
Alone, it's of no real value. It's like having an elevated sugar
level, or an infrequent incidence of high blood pressure....
Cancer cells give off CEA, and they can give off twice as much
as they are dying, than when they are growing. Other factors
will be taken into consideration by the examining physician.
Many cancers do not give off CEA, or can be sporadic, so
try not to read more into test results than you should. I leave
it to the physician.....0 -
